rain's affect if any on the klr

Post by skinks1@msn.com » Tue Sep 25, 2001 6:08 pm

My A13 has a dynojet kit, K&N air filter and a Supertrapp IDS and runs like a champ. I left my friend's house and went to the gas station about 1/2 mile away. It was drizzling. I gassed up with premium gas (not from a single hose pump) under a protective overhang. I went about 5 miles in the driving rain (frequently behind cars whose draft was a cloud of water) and the bike started running real rough: missing, speeding up then down with no change on the throttle, seemed to be worse at 4000-5000 rpm. I drove it like this for about 100 miles until I got home. Washed and let bike dry 2 days. Cleaned K&N air filter and reoiled. Just took a test drive (about 20 minutes). No sign of the problem. Any ideas?

Yes, one. Carb vent hose T-mod. Or do like I did and just remove the friggin thing.
